As part of the ongoing Six-Month Anniversary Event that is taking place in Dragalia Lost, new bonuses are now available that double the amount of drops in both Avenue to Fortune and the Elemental Ruins.

For 24 hours, players can earn double the amount of rupies gained from Avenue to Fortune as well as double the rewards from the Elemental Ruins.

Doraemon Story of Seasons was announced during the last Nintendo Direct with a 2019 release date. Today, Bandai Namco revealed that it’ll be launching on June 13 in Japan.

Accompanying today’s news, the game’s first trailer has come in. We’ve attached the video below.

Pricing for Doraemon Story of Seasons is set at 6,100 yen.

Since Bethesda announced Rage 2 at E3 last year, the question of a Switch port has come up a few different times. id Software studio director Tim Willits provided the latest update in an interview with DualShockers.

When asked about a possible Switch version, Willits confirmed that the developers have been “looking into it.” However, he said that “there are some challenges” when it comes to the technology.

In a recent news post sent out to Switch owners, Nintendo provided a listing of the top 15 European eShop downloads for March 2019.

Final Fantasy VII, appearing on a Nintendo system for the first time, tops the list. Baba Is You also comes out strong at #2.
